Key Terms and Glossary

Common terms explained to help you understand options and decisions.

Succession Plan

A documented strategy for transferring leadership and ownership within a business.

Buy-Sell Agreement

A contract that outlines how a departing owner’s interest will be sold or transferred to remaining owners or the company.

Valuation Method

The process used to determine the fair market value of the business or its shares.

Trust or Family Limited Partnership

A vehicle for managing ownership and assets to limit taxes and provide for beneficiaries.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is business succession planning?

Business succession planning is the process of preparing for who will lead and own the company in the future. It covers leadership transitions, ownership transfers, and the legal structures that enable a smooth hand-off. A well-designed plan also addresses taxes, equity challenges, and governance, helping the business continue to serve employees, clients, and communities.

A buy-sell agreement sets clear rules for buying and selling ownership shares when a owner exits or passes away. It helps prevent disputes and keeps the business stable. This document works with other planning tools like trusts and governance provisions to protect family and business interests.
